**Onboarding note for weekly eng sync: Fan-out Backpressure (Hollowvane Notify)**

The Hollowvane notification service fans out to per-tenant queues; when a downstream consumer lags, the broker applies backpressure by shedding low-priority events first. New joiners should know the shed thresholds live in the tiering config, not code. Config changes deploy through the signed-bundle pipeline, same as binaries, so every bundle needs a valid signature. The current bundle signing key is below.

deploy key for taguf-bafop: bky4_bYeM

Subject: RemindRx cut-over complete

Team, the clinic appointment reminder job moved off the old Bramleigh scheduler last night. Cut-over finished at 01:40 with no missed sends; the backlog from the maintenance window drained by 03:00. Patients at the Dunmore and Catesby clinics now get reminders from the new sender profile, so expect a few questions about the changed message format. Quiet hours and retry behavior are unchanged. If someone asks what the job is configured to do, the live values are below.

deployment values, kahag-fahap:
SORIX_PIN=9289
SORIX_TENANT=frador
SORIX_METRICS_HOST=metrics.sorix.brasktech.corp
SORIX_SEAL=seal_56930044
SORIX_STANDBY_TEAM=sorwyn

Minutes — Management Meeting, Vexlor Industries

Attendees agreed to a write-down of aging stock at the Draymoor warehouse, chiefly the Corvex-3 fittings line. Finance confirmed the adjustment will post this quarter. Marta Delven will brief auditors; operations will clear shelf space by month-end. For the incoming director: disposal options are still open. The confidential note on forward plans follows below.

internal memo for kajef-bagaf: Silionax Freight is in early talks to buy Silathax Freight for about $30.4 million. The Aldael launch date is January 3, and nothing goes to the press before then.